Getting to know Victoria Toscano

I received my Master of Social Work from New York University and completed my undergraduate studies in 2013 at Hunter College in New York City. As a therapist, I have helped countless clients overcome depression, anxiety, trauma, and grief. My extensive experience with yoga, meditation, and travel contributes to my mindful, holistic, and culturally competent therapeutic approach. Clients often describe me as empathetic, caring, encouraging, and motivational.

My teen age daughter had been suffering from depression for a few months and her pediatrician recommended that she speak to a therapist. After a difficult and long search for the right therapist who could help my daughter, I found Victoria and I'm so grateful to have found her. Being that this was my daughter’s first time doing therapy, Victoria was very gentle and compassionate to my daughter’s needs. She allowed my daughter to open up to her and took her time getting to know her and build a relationship. At my daughter’s initial meeting, she met with my husband and I as well. Victoria was very informative, knowledgeable, and understanding of our concerns and answered all of our questions. My daughter always looks forward to her sessions with Victoria and talking to her because she is sincere and compassionate and her responses are comforting to my daughter. Victoria is not only sensitive to my daughter’s needs but she also gives her great advice and the necessary tools that she can use whenever she has anxiety such as breathing exercises. Victoria has helped my daughter regain her self-confidence and strength and I will forever be grateful.
